DOUGLAS MAYS SUMMERFORD FLORENCE, SC Douglas Mays Summerford, 81, of Florence, SC, passed away on Wednesday, May 14, 2014 at a local healthcare facility. Doug was born in Florence, SC, a son of the late Major Summerford and Mary Lee Mays Summerford.He was a lifelong resident of Florence, and was very active in the Community. He served his Community well in many areas, but most of all he served his Lord Jesus Christ well as a faithful member of The Church at Sandhurst where he served as a Deacon and Greeter. He graduated in the Class of 1952 from McClenaghan High School where he played Varsity Football. He formally owned Summerford Sheet Metal, Inc. and his professional skills as a metal craftsman can be found on many homes and buildings around Florence.He loved the outdoors, enjoyed fishing. In addition to his parents, he is preceded in death by his brothers, Major Summerford and Tommy Summerford. Surviving are his wife of sixty years,Peggy Moore Summerford; his three children, Doug (Kay) Summerford , Robert Gary Summerford and Lisa Coleman, all of Florence; four grandchildren, Heather Rogers, Carl Barbour, Josh Summerford and Tabitha Coleman; two great-grandchildren, Cullen Rogers and Raeliegh Coker; and three sisters, Wren Hanks of Spokane, WA, Linda King of Camden, and Connie Windham of Florence.
